Identical Hard Drives suggested (same manufacturer, capacity and RPM) FireWire can be daisy chained. Igloo 800 is using RAID 0 and disk striping *. * RAID 0 and disk striping function only available with Oxford 912 chipset. For previous version with Oxford 922 chipset, the hard drives will show up as two separate drives.

Mac OS Mac OS9.2 and before does not support creating partitions on an external drive. To do that you would need to purchase additional software. Initializing is no problem on all Operating Systems. For OSX use the Disk Utility to format and create partitions on your external disk. Select ”Disk Utility “...
